BowJoe Posted March 3, 2008 Report Share Posted March 3, 2008 How can you possibly say that MMA was even remotely involved in the "Tournament" style of UFC and not in today's UFC? Just because you wear a Judo outfit into the ring doesn't make it Martial Arts. Just like today, all of Gracie's fights were ended in submission and the other's fights were ended with knockout or submission. The only difference I see is that today's fighters are more serious athletes than the original fighters ever thought about being and they actually have rules now. It's no longer considered a good fight just because you submit a guy and then keep the hold on him until the referee has to pry you off with force like Gracie did in your video. It's also no longer cool to keep kicking a guy or bashing his head in when he's obviously knocked out and has been for the past 10 hits. In the beginning years, it was a show just like WWE where you had guys wearing costumes from the deepest parts of Africa or the mean streets of New York or some other gimmick to bring the interest of the fans up. I prefer today's style by far because there's a strategy to it and you actually have to think instead of just running at your opponent like a crazy Brazilian. In my opinion it's more MMA than ever before. Also, there isn't a guy in the beginning that could even carry the shoes of the guys fighting today.
